# Rotalock env file — Gildebranch internal secrets-rotation utility.
# Covered in this week's eng sync: rotation cadence moves from 90
# to 30 days, and the dry-run flag now defaults to true so nobody
# rotates prod by accident. The scheduler reads everything below at
# startup; restart required after edits. Rotalock bootstraps itself
# with its own access credential, set on the next line:

sealed setting: ARCHIVE_KEY3=bd6

Subject: Landlord site audit — Wednesday, all day

Hello and welcome to Fernhale Analytics. A quick note from the front desk: our landlord, Osprey Estates, is conducting a full site audit this Wednesday. Auditors will be walking every floor between 09:00 and 16:00, checking fire doors, signage, and access logs. Please wear your badge visibly at all times, keep corridors clear of bags and boxes, and don't hold doors open for anyone you don't recognise. If your badge hasn't been activated yet, use the temporary code below at the main turnstile.

door code, bafog-kawip: bdg-HQ-8

# InkLedger Environments

InkLedger, our PDF invoice renderer, runs in three environments: dev, staging, and production. Each environment has its own font cache, template bucket, and render queue. New team members should verify staging parity before promoting any template change. Please read each setting carefully before editing anything. The staging environment currently uses the following configuration values.

deployment values, yadup-tajof:
oliath:
  log_level: debug
  metrics_host: metrics.oliath.zemvarlabs.internal
  pool_size: 4

Runbook: Inkrelay spooler — account recovery. Symptom: print jobs queue but never dispatch; logs show auth failures from the spooler service account. Do not recreate the account — job history and printer bindings are tied to it. Steps: confirm lockout in the Paperline admin view, pause intake to stop queue growth, then run the restore script from the sealed ops bundle. Expect two minutes of downtime; notify the Westhollow office if longer. The script prompts once for the recovery passphrase below.

strongbox words: oliael-gilax-lamael